What do you mean? Do you mean using the AP discount while you're in restaurants or purchasing merchandise? If so, just tell them that you have an AP. They'll ask to see it plus ID and then put the discount through.
 

Ask EVERYONE if they give AP discounts. Even before this years special dining discounts, I would say "Do you offer AP or TiW discounts?" I actually was surprised a few times at places that gave me discounts I didn't expect. So no matter where I shop or buy, I ask them.

Note that if you buy bottled drinks etc in places like Emporium, Storybook Circus Tent etc, you get the AP Shopping discount on them. Every little bit adds up.

Yes, this. I only recently got this straight in my head.... kiosks = no discount, store = discount. I now seek out stores/gift shops for water vs kiosks/small stands. Only took me 2 years of APs to get this right. :-)
